‘Pride is protest’ – the power of the people’s voice is better in the midst of politics and pandemics
Losing Pride Parade wasn’t an option for Emily. Although she has participated in numerous parades as a lesbian in the past, recent political attacks on the queer community have instilled a different sentiment for Sunday’s parade. “People think it’s time to go wild,” Emily said. “But our rights are in danger as we speak.” Then the 19-year-old donned her rainbow striped T-shirt and, friends in tow, came to San Francisco’s annual LGBTQ Pride Parade determined to counter “the [negative] way Republicans paint us.” How?
